The ADINA System is a general
multi-physics finite element environment adequate for the most challenging tasks
of contemporary engineering.
The program consists of several modules (solving engines) enabling finite
element analyses of structures, fluids, and fluid flows with structural
interactions.
The ADINA-AUI pre- and post- processor delivers framework binding the solving
engines together into seamless modeling unit.
The ADINA System consists of the following modules:
|
ADINA-AUI
The ADINA
User Interface program (AUI) provides complete pre- and post-processing
capabilities for all the ADINA solution programs. |
|
ADINA-M
The ADINA Modeler (ADINA-M)
is an add-on module to ADINA-AUI that provides solid modeling
capabilities and direct integration with all other Parasolid-based CAD
systems. |
|
ADINA-F
CFD program for the analysis of
compressible and incompressible flow with state-of-the-art capabilities
for moving boundaries and automatic remeshing. |
|
ADINA-T
Module for
the heat transfer analysis of solids and field problems. |
|
ADINA-FSI
The ADINA-FSI (fluid structure
interaction) program is the leading code used by industries for fully
coupled analysis of fluid flow with structural interaction problems.
This module is available to users who license both the ADINA and ADINA-F
modules. |
|
ADINA-TMC
This
module provides capabilities for thermo-mechanical coupled (TMC)
analysis, including analysis of contact with heat transfer. By licensing
both the ADINA and ADINA-T modules, the user automatically has access to
this module. |
|
CAD
Interfaces
Through ADINA-M, users can directly
import Parasolid-based (e.g. Unigraphics, SolidWorks, and SolidEdge) CAD
geometry. We also provide interface programs to major systems such as
SDRC I-DEAS, MSC.Patran, Pro/ENGINEER and AutoCAD. Where a direct
interface is currently not available (e.g. CATIA), the geometry can be
imported via our IGES interface. |
The ADINA System is available on Unix workstations (HP, SGI,
Sun, IBM, and Compaq) and PCs (Windows and Linux).
